Which country in Europe has the most?

Czech Republic (377), Spain (182) and United Kingdom (46). That ranks how much Wikidata records, not what exists on the ground.

Where does this information come from?

Every place is drawn from Wikidata (CC0), with photographs from Wikimedia Commons and a link to its English Wikipedia article. Selection is deterministic: a place is here because Wikidata files it under one of the classes this atlas carries and it has coordinates, a photo and an article. Nothing is written or chosen by an AI, and the ranking is simply how many Wikipedia language editions cover a place.
